Company Overview
Optimus Global Services Ltd is a BPO company, founded in 2002, with approximately 1,001-5,000 employees.

Description: Optimus Global Services Ltd is a Chennai-based BPO and outsourcing provider with a focus on BFSI, telecom, internet, retail, and media-related services.. Competitive Differentiators: Differentiators: Title: BFSI and telecom specialization. Differentiators: Description: Public profiles emphasize experience serving banking, insurance, telecom, internet, retail, and media clients, with noted process expertise in BFSI and telecom.. Differentiators: Title: Integrated service portfolio. Differentiators: Description: The company presents a broad mix of customer operations, back-office, CRM, collections, and consulting services across multiple industries.. Differentiators: Title: Multi-location operating footprint. Differentiators: Description: Public directory sources list Chennai headquarters with additional presence in Gurgaon and Hyderabad.. Leadership & Executives: Executives: Name: Ramesh Srinivasan. Executives: Title: CFO. Recent News: Articles: Date: 2011-10-14. Articles: Title: Polaris' BPO unit Optimus to integrate. Articles: Source: The Hindu BusinessLine. Articles: Summary: Reports a 2011 integration of Optimus into its parent company as a distinct business division..
Methodology
Optimus Global Services Ltd's BPOIndex scorecard is assembled from public, attributable evidence rather than vendor-submitted marketing claims or a paid-placement package. The research pass reviewed 13 distinct source URLs and retained 16 substantive facts or company sections with direct citations. Each retained observation is tied to the page where it was found and to the date on which that page was observed. Information that could not be traced to a reviewed public source was left out. This distinction matters because a provider's website may describe broad capabilities without publishing buyer-specific service levels, staffing commitments, commercial terms, delivery capacity, or independently comparable outcomes. Collection and publication are separate. Collection discovers public pages, records evidence, and builds structured sections for company background, services, delivery footprint, operating signals, and credentials. Publication includes only substantive observations carrying an HTTP citation. The strengths below identify areas where the provider has published inspectable information; they are not guarantees of quality, price, security, or fit. Evidence gaps are questions the reviewed sources did not answer at a buyer-specific level, not negative claims about the provider.
